Ensuring Quality with Power BI Performance Tuning and Optimization Consulting for Complex Datasets
Quality in analytics means accuracy and speed. If the numbers are wrong, the tool is useless. If the numbers are right but take an hour to load, the tool is ignored. The assurance model places a heavy emphasis on Quality Assurance (QA) and Independent Validation and Verification (IV&V). This ensures that the data presented is mathematically correct and performance-optimized.
Rigorous Testing Protocols: automated and manual testing of data accuracy and report functionality.
Performance Benchmarking: stress-testing the system to ensure it handles peak loads.
User Acceptance Testing (UAT): involving business stakeholders early to ensure the solution meets their needs.
Code Reviews: ensuring that DAX and M code follows industry best practices.
Documentation: creating clear guides for future maintenance and troubleshooting.
This focus on quality extends to the user experience (UX) as well. A report must be intuitive to be effective. Consultants design interfaces that are clean, logical, and easy to navigate. This attention to detail drives higher adoption rates among non-technical users.
